1. The present writ petition has been filed seeking the following relief(s):- "1(i) To direct the Respondent authority to consider the representation of the petitioner in the light of Hon'ble High Court order dated 24.04.2012 in CWJC No.18803/2008 for grant of Matric pay scale to the petitioner since November 2004 in pay scale of Rs. 925-1540, revised from time to time and further direct the

Patna High Court CWJC No.17279 of 2015(2) dt.27-09-2023 2/3 Respondents concerned to pay him arrear of salary.

(ii) To direction to the Respondents concerned to pay the compensation interest cost of this forced litigation to the petitioner in the facts and circumstances of the case."

2. At the outset, the learned counsel for the petitioner has referred to the judgment, rendered by a Co-ordinate Bench of this Court dated 24.04.2012, passed in CWJC No. 18803 of 2008, whereby and whereunder the petitioner was granted liberty to approach the respondent-authorities, in case of him being aggrieved with regard to anomaly in fixation of salary on the post of dresser, however, it is the complain of the petitioner that his representation has not yet been disposed off.

3. Per contra, the learned counsel for the respondentState has submitted by referring to the counter affidavit, filed in the present case, that the petitioner was requested to provide his service history and in fact the Director-in-Chief (Administration), Health Services, Bihar, Patna has already been directed to take necessary decision in view of the order dated 24.04.2012, passed by a Co-ordinate Bench of this Court in CWJC No.18803 of 2008, a writ petition filed by the petitioner herein, hence the case of the petitioner would definitely be

Patna High Court CWJC No.17279 of 2015(2) dt.27-09-2023 3/3 considered, within a fixed time frame.

4. Having regard to the averments, made in the counter affidavit, as also considering the prayer, made by the petitioner, in the present case, I deem it fit and proper to dispose off the present writ petition with a direction to the Director-inChief (Administration), Health Services, Bihar, Patna to consider the representation of the petitioner, annexed as annexure-15 series to the present writ petition and pass a reasoned and a speaking order, in accordance with law, within a period of eight weeks of receipt/production of a copy of this order.

5. The writ petition stands disposed off.
